Lemon Tree Hotels Limited has announced the signing of a license agreement for Lemon Tree Hotel, Rajendranagar, Hyderabad, marking a significant expansion in the Telangana capital. The property will be managed by Carnation Hotels Private Limited,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Lemon Tree Hotels Limited.

Property Specifications and Amenities

The new hotel will feature comprehensive facilities designed for both business and leisure travelers:

Facility: Details
Total Rooms: 63 well-appointed rooms
Dining: Restaurant
Events: Banquet hall and meeting room
Wellness: Spa and fitness center
Recreation: Swimming pool

Strategic Location and Connectivity

Rajendranagar represents a strategic addition to Lemon Tree Hotels' portfolio in Hyderabad, one of India's leading technology, pharmaceutical and infrastructure hubs. The location offers excellent connectivity for travelers:

Connectivity: Distance Travel Time
Rajiv Gandhi International Airport: 22 kms 32 minutes
Shamshabad Railway Station: 16 kms 30 minutes

Management Commentary

Vilas Pawar, CEO – Managed & Franchise Business, Lemon Tree Hotels, commented on the development: "Hyderabad continues to be a high-growth market for us, driven by its strong corporate base and sustained infrastructure development. The signing of Lemon Tree Hotel, Rajendranagar, Hyderabad reflects our strategy of strengthening presence in key urban centres while tapping into emerging micro-markets within metro cities."

Lemon Tree Hotels Limited has announced the signing of a license agreement for a new Keys Prima property in Akola, Maharashtra, marking another strategic expansion in one of India's most economically active states. The development reinforces the company's commitment to strengthening its presence across Maharashtra's emerging commercial centres and boosting its total collection to fifteen operational and thirteen upcoming hotels in the state.

Property Details and Strategic Location

The new hotel will operate under the Keys Prima by Lemon Tree Hotels brand and will be managed by Carnation Hotels Private Limited, a wholly-owned subsidiary of Lemon Tree Hotels Limited. Located in Akola, a key commercial and agricultural centre in the Vidarbha region, the property is positioned to serve the growing business and regional travel demand.

Parameter: Details
Rooms: 55 well-appointed rooms
Location: Akola, Maharashtra
Management: Carnation Hotels Private Limited
Brand: Keys Prima by Lemon Tree Hotels
Distance from Airport: Approximately 265 km from Dr. Babasaheb Ambedkar International Airport
Distance from Railway: 4.4 km from Akola Junction railway station

Comprehensive Amenities and Facilities

The hotel will offer a complete range of amenities designed to cater to both business and leisure travellers. The property will feature:

  • Restaurant for dining services
  • Banquet hall for events and celebrations
  • Conference room for business meetings
  • Fitness centre for health and wellness
  • Swimming pool for recreation
  • Spa facilities for relaxation

These amenities position the property to serve corporate travellers, trade visitors, and regional transit demand effectively.

Maharashtra Portfolio Expansion

With this new signing, Lemon Tree Hotels now operates 28 hotels in Maharashtra, demonstrating significant presence across the state. The portfolio composition includes:

Portfolio Status: Count
Operational Properties: 15 hotels
Pipeline Properties: 13 hotels (including this signing)
Total Maharashtra Portfolio: 28 hotels

Management Commentary

Commenting on the development, Mr. Vilas Pawar, CEO – Managed & Franchise Business, Lemon Tree Hotels, highlighted the strategic importance of the location: "Akola's growing commercial relevance within the Vidarbha region makes it a strategic addition to our Maharashtra portfolio. As business activity expands beyond the state's primary metros, we see strong opportunity in emerging regional centres that require quality branded hospitality."

Market Positioning

Akola's significance as a commercial and agricultural centre, particularly known for cotton production and strong trading ecosystem, makes it an attractive destination for business travel. The city continues to witness steady regional development supported by infrastructure growth and expanding business activity, positioning it as an important economic node in Central India.

This signing reflects Lemon Tree Hotels' continued focus on deepening its presence across Maharashtra's growth corridors, strategically aligning portfolio expansion with evolving business and regional travel demand patterns.
